Off To A Bad Start: Rwampara CAO, Production Officer Detained Over PDM Money

The request letter for money that went missing

The Rwampara Chief Administrative Officer, Steven Rubeihayo and the Production Officer, Athanasius Gumisiriza spent a night at Nyeihanga Central Police station for alleged embezzlement of the Parish Development Model (PDM) funds.

The duo was arrested on Monday in a meeting organized by the Resident District Commissioner, Jane Asiimwe Muhindo involving Parish Chiefs, Chairperson LC IIs, District Councilors, and some PDM beneficiaries.

According to Muhindo, she launched investigations into the management of PDM funds after receiving complaints from the beneficiaries implicating Gumisiriza and some civil servants of soliciting bribes from them during registration.

“Some groups claim that some civil servants that I don’t want to mention because investigations are still ongoing would ask for 34,000 Shillings from each group for registration yet the CAO knew about it and never did anything,” she said.

Muhindo explains that the duo was arrested after failing to account for 35 million Shillings meant for mobilization and sensitization of the would-be beneficiaries since no training was held.

According to Muhindo, the CAO failed to recruit staff Parish chiefs as required by the PDM guidelines yet the money was released for the same.

She says that she has already written to the State House Anti-Corruption Unit and the Inspectorate of Government to carry out a forensic audit of the funds received by the district since the program was initiated.

Richard Owomugasho Baine, the Rwampara LC V Chairperson, says that another 7.8 Million Shillings that was meant for Kinoni Town Council was diverted to the account of Kinoni Sub County in Kiruhura District.

Steven Rubeihayo, the Rwampara Chief Administrative Officer denied any knowledge about the irregularities and missing funds, saying that it was only brought to his attention by the PDM focal person last week.

Musa Karindiro, the  Mwizi Parish Chairperson in Mwizi Sub County, says that they have never received any invitation to the sensitization PDM meeting but they were shocked by a list that was generated from his Parish.
